Embracing Safety Minutes: Importance and Applications

What is the purpose of a safety minute?

Safety minutes play a crucial role in promoting a safe and healthy work environment. In this article, we'll explore the significance of safety minutes and how they are applied to enhance workplace safety.

The Importance of Safety Minutes

Safety minutes are brief, focused discussions or presentations held regularly within a workplace to address safety-related topics. These minutes serve several vital purposes:

1. Enhancing Awareness

Safety minutes raise awareness about potential hazards, safe practices, and emergency procedures among employees.

2. Knowledge Sharing

They provide a platform for sharing information, experiences, and insights related to safety issues, ensuring that all employees are well-informed.

3. Preventing Accidents

By discussing past incidents and their causes, safety minutes help prevent similar accidents from occurring in the future.

4. Fostering a Safety Culture

Regular safety discussions foster a culture of safety where employees actively prioritize and participate in maintaining a safe workplace.

Applications of Safety Minutes

Safety minutes can be applied in various ways to ensure a comprehensive approach to workplace safety:

a. Toolbox Talks

These informal discussions focus on specific safety topics relevant to daily tasks, equipment, or procedures.

b. Incident Review

Safety minutes address recent incidents, near-misses, or accidents, exploring causes and lessons learned.

c. Safety Training

They supplement formal safety training by providing refresher sessions and addressing emerging safety concerns.

d. New Employee Orientation

Safety minutes are an integral part of welcoming new employees, ensuring they are aware of safety protocols from the start.

e. Emergency Preparedness

Safety minutes cover emergency response plans, evacuation procedures, and actions to take in crisis situations.

f. Equipment Inspections

Regular discussions about equipment maintenance and inspections contribute to equipment safety and longevity.

Creating Effective Safety Minutes

To make safety minutes impactful:

1. Choose Relevant Topics

Select topics that directly relate to the workplace, tasks, and potential hazards employees face.

2. Encourage Participation

Invite employees to share experiences, suggestions, and questions, fostering engagement.

3. Keep it Concise

Safety minutes should be brief but informative, delivering essential information efficiently.

4. Use Visual Aids

Visual aids like diagrams, images, and videos enhance understanding and retention of information.

5. Provide Actionable Takeaways

End each safety minute with clear action steps employees can implement to enhance safety.
